Windows Server 2022 junioppdatering legger til støtte for WSL2 (Windows Subsystem for Linux)

Microsoft annonserte integrasjonen av støtte for Linux-miljøer basert på WSL2-undersystemet (Windows Subsystem for Linux) som en del av den nylig utgitte juni-konsoliderte oppdateringen av Windows Server 2022. I utgangspunktet WSL2-undersystemet, som sikrer lansering av Linux-kjørbare filer i Windows , ble tilbudt kun i versjoner av Windows for arbeidsstasjoner.

Windows Server 2022 junioppdatering legger til støtte for WSL2 (Windows Subsystem for Linux)

For å sikre at Linux-kjørbare filer kjøres i WSL2, i stedet for en emulator som oversetter Linux-systemanrop til Windows-systemanrop, leveres et miljø med en fullverdig Linux-kjerne. Kjernen som er foreslått for WSL er basert på utgivelsen av Linux-kjernen 5.10, som er utvidet med WSL-spesifikke patcher, inkludert optimaliseringer for å redusere kjernens oppstartstid, redusere minneforbruk, returnere Windows til minne frigjort av Linux-prosesser, og la minimumskravet nødvendig sett med drivere og undersystemer i kjernen.

Kjernen kjører i et Windows-miljø ved å bruke en virtuell maskin som allerede kjører i Azure. WSL-miljøet kjører i et eget diskbilde (VHD) med et ext4-filsystem og et virtuelt nettverkskort.Brukerplasskomponenter er installert separat og er basert på bygg av ulike distribusjoner. For eksempel, for installasjon i WSL, tilbyr Microsoft Store-katalogen bygg av Ubuntu, Debian GNU/Linux, Kali Linux, Fedora, Alpine, SUSE og openSUSE.

I tillegg kan vi merke oss den korrigerende utgivelsen av Linux-distribusjonen CBL-Mariner 2.0.20220617 (Common Base Linux Mariner), som utvikles som en universell basisplattform for Linux-miljøer som brukes i skyinfrastruktur, edge-systemer og ulike Microsoft-tjenester. Prosjektet er rettet mot å forene Microsoft Linux-løsninger og forenkle vedlikeholdet av Linux-systemer for ulike formål oppdatert. Prosjektets utvikling er distribuert under MIT-lisensen.

Kilde: opennet.ru

Legg til en kommentar